背景情况:
- 认知模式理论认为,诗意度表有助于口头记忆.
- 意大利古典诗歌,特别是但丁和阿里奥斯托的作品,作为这项调查的集体.
- 检查了米特律,口音和诗句长度的关键组成部分,以检查它们的记忆贡献.
研究的目的:
- 实证测试诗歌计作为一种增强口头记忆的认知模式的假设.
- 确定节律,口音和诗句长度对记忆回忆的单独和综合影响.
- 探索与激活度量表图相关的认知成本.
主要方法:
- 通过在法典的意大利诗歌段落中插入散文不变的非单词来产生无意义的诗歌.
- 系统地删除计数组件:删除律,改变口音模式,修改音节数量.
- 呈现修改后的诗歌,以意大利语为母语,以回忆目标非单词,并记录反应时间.
主要成果:
- 丹特的计数器完整性显示,对记忆性能没有显著影响.
- 对于阿里奥斯托的诗歌,删除每一个度数组件导致了相应的记忆退化.
- 诗歌的度量化版本引发了更长的反应时间,这表明模式激活的认知成本.
结论:
- 这些发现挑战了诗歌计作为一种记忆辅助工具的普遍适用性.
- 结果为模式理论提供了证据,特别是程序记忆和情节记忆之间的高层相互作用.
- 对某些诗歌传统来说,衡量尺度的合理性,而不是衡量尺度本身,可能是提高记忆的关键因素.

Mnemonic Devices
103
Mnemonic devices are cognitive tools that facilitate memory retention by linking new information to familiar patterns or organizational strategies. These techniques are beneficial for remembering complex or lengthy sets of information by simplifying and structuring them in easily retrievable ways.

Understanding Memory
535
Memory is the retention of information or experiences over time, facilitated through three main processes: encoding, storage, and retrieval. Encoding is the process of inputting information into the memory system. For instance, when listening to a lecture, watching a play, reading a book, or having a conversation, the brain is actively encoding information. Explicit Memories
157
Explicit memories, also known as declarative memories, are consciously remembered, recalled, and reported. Studying for a chemistry exam involves material that will become part of explicit memory. There are two types of explicit memory: episodic and semantic.
